ABOUT THE POST

Experienced technician required to take the lead role supporting the delivery of our film, media and TV production courses. You will support academics and students in our film studio, specialist editing labs, and practical workshops. Must be technically knowledgeable and skilled in the use of a wide range of film-making equipment and industry standard software. You will also be able to apply your skills to film-making processes in different genres and demonstrate these to groups of students at all levels.

Your organisational skills will ensure the smooth running of our equipment loans store and the associated resource management. You will be proficient at making technical recommendations for new equipment, dealing with manufacturers, suppliers, and other professional and academic staff.

Above all, you will be enthusiastic about film-making and enjoy sharing your skills, knowledge, and experience with students and staff.
